[Kingfisher County]

VISITATION SCHEDULE FOR INFANTS

CHILDREN UNDER THREE (3) YEARS

I.     The parents shall have the minor child/children up to age three (3) of the parties as follows:

      A.   The non-custodial parent shall have the child/children:

                   Saturdays from 9;00 a.m. to 6:00 p.m.

                   Sundays from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m. on the following weekend.

      B.   HOLIDAY SCHEDULE

In odd numbered years (i.e. 1999, etc.) the non-custodial parent shall have the following schedule of holidays:

                   Easter                      9: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m.

                   Christmas Day        9:00 a.m. to 1:00 p.m.

      C.  SUMMER VISITATION

The non-custodial parent shall have summer visitation June 15 through June 22 from 8 a.m. to 9 p.m. daily and August 1 to August 8 from 8 a.m. to 9 p.m. daily.

CHILDREN FROM THREE (3) TO SIX (6) YEARS

II.   When the child/children reach age three (3) years and prior to the age of six (6) years, the parents shall abide by the following schedule:

      A.   The non-custodial parent shall have the child/children from 9:00 a-m, Saturday to 4:00 p.m. Sunday on alternate weekends.

      B.   The non-custodial parent also shall have the child/children one evening each week from 4:00 p.m. to 7:00 p.m.

      C.  HOLIDAY SCHEDULE

In odd numbered years the non-custodial parent shall have the following schedule of holidays:

                   Easter                      9: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.

                   July 4th                    9: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.

                   Labor Day               9: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.

                   Christmas                9: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.

In even numbered years the non-custodial parent shall have the following schedule of holidays:

                   Memorial Day          9: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.

                   Thanksgiving           9: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.

                   Christmas Eve Day 9:00 a.m. to 9:00 p.m.

It is the intent of the Court that the holiday visitation above shall control over any regular weekend or mid-week visitation.

      D.  SUMMER VISITATION

The non-custodial parent shall have summer visitation from 8:00 a.m. June 15 until 8:00 p.m. June 22 and from 8:00 a.m. August 1 to 8:00 p.m. August 7.

            There shall be no abatement of child support for summer visitation unless specifically ordered by the court.

It is important to be aware that this schedule is for the purpose of providing assured contact between the parents and the children. In addition, liberal telephone communications between both parents and the children are encouraged and should occur without interference or retribution.

VI.  If the parents accommodate each other for special events, make up time will be permitted.

[Ed note: Schedule furnished by Hon. Susie Pritchett, Kingfisher, OK, February 2003.]
